Spotting Scams: Red Flags in Unknown and Spoofed Numbers

Unknown and spoofed numbers pose distinct risks to users, and a data-driven approach identifies common red flags that differentiate legitimate calls from deceptive attempts; indicators include anomalous caller IDs, mismatched geographic origin, rapid-fire dialing patterns, and inconsistent time-of-day activity.

Do Regional Codes Indicate Caller Location Accuracy?

Regional codes offer partial location cues but do not guarantee precision. Regional accuracy varies by carrier and mapping databases; data freshness critically affects results. Analysts note freedom-oriented readers should treat findings as directional rather than definitive.
